On average across the year,
no, Norway is not hotter than
Normal, Illinois
.
Norway has an average temperature of 7°C/45°F and Normal, Illinois has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.
Norway's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 20°C/68°F, which is not hotter than Normal, Illinois's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).
On average across the year, yes, Norway is colder than Normal, Illinois . Norway has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F and Normal, Illinois has an average minimum temperature of 5°C/41°F.
On average across the year,
no, Norway has less rain than
Normal, Illinois. Norway has an average annual rainfall of 791mm and Normal, Illinois has an average annual rainfall of 1101mm.
Norway's wettest month is October, with an average monthly rainfall of 93mm, which is drier than Normal, Illinois's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 142mm).
